Output 11184fa124acda8adf0f569fd3e31498436d39bdf1b67c00f658a6a3e0bd6320:0

value
642973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70959a1a6d5345399b70ef34fc90cbe2a6cae1bf OP_EQUALVERIFY OP_CHECKSIG
address
1BGHu1gkJAhb8svLdJ9fni3A6qEoFXpBuw
transaction
11184fa124acda8adf0f569fd3e31498436d39bdf1b67c00f658a6a3e0bd6320
spent
true